๐ช๐ต๐ฎ๐ ๐ฎ๐ฟ๐ฒ ๐ฅ๐ฒ๐ณ๐ฟ๐ถ๐ด๐ฒ๐ฟ๐ฎ๐๐ฒ๐ฑ ๐ฉ๐ฎ๐ป๐ & ๐ง๐ฟ๐ฎ๐ป๐๐ฝ๐ผ๐ฟ๐ ๐จ๐ป๐ถ๐๐?
Refrigerated vans and transport units are specialized vehicles designed to maintain low temperatures for transporting perishable goods. These vehicles are equipped with advanced refrigeration systems that ensure consistent temperature control, safeguarding the quality and safety of the products being transported. The insulation and cooling technology used in these units is crucial for preserving the integrity of food items, pharmaceuticals, and other temperature-sensitive products during transit.
The primary uses of refrigerated vans and transport units span various industries, including food and beverage, pharmaceuticals, and logistics. Businesses rely on these vehicles to transport items such as fresh produce, dairy products, meat, and vaccines that require strict temperature regulations. The ability to maintain specific temperature ranges during transportation not only helps businesses comply with health and safety regulations but also enhances their operational efficiency by minimizing spoilage.
In the current market, the demand for refrigerated transport solutions continues to grow, driven by the increasing global trade of perishable goods and a heightened awareness of food safety. As e-commerce expands, more companies are investing in refrigerated transport to meet consumer expectations for fresh products. This sector is critical for maintaining supply chain integrity and ensuring that quality products reach their destinations in optimal condition.
๐๐ฒ๐ ๐๐ฒ๐ฎ๐๐๐ฟ๐ฒ๐ ๐ฎ๐ป๐ฑ ๐ฆ๐ฝ๐ฒ๐ฐ๐ถ๐ณ๐ถ๐ฐ๐ฎ๐๐ถ๐ผ๐ป๐
Refrigerated vans and transport units come with a variety of features designed to ensure efficient cold chain management. These specifications are essential for businesses looking to maintain product quality during transit.
Key specifications include:
1. Temperature Control
- Maintains specific temperature settings to preserve product integrity
- Typically ranges from -20ยฐC to +10ยฐC depending on the product type
2. Insulation Quality
- High-grade insulation materials to minimize heat transfer
- Ensures energy efficiency and temperature stability
3. Refrigeration System
- Advanced compressor technology for reliable cooling
- Options for both direct and indirect refrigeration systems
4. Monitoring Systems
- Integrated temperature logging and monitoring features
- Real-time alerts for temperature deviations
5. Vehicle Size and Capacity
- Available in various sizes to accommodate different load capacities
- Common configurations include small vans to large trucks
6. Energy Efficiency
- Eco-friendly refrigerants and energy-saving designs
- Contributes to lower operational costs
7. Compliance Features
- Designed to meet industry regulations and standards
- Features for monitoring and maintaining hygiene
8. Customization Options
- Ability to tailor units for specific business needs
- Variations in shelving, racks, and internal layout
These features enhance the functionality of refrigerated vans and transport units, making them indispensable for businesses that prioritize product quality.
๐๐ผ๐บ๐บ๐ผ๐ป ๐๐ฝ๐ฝ๐น๐ถ๐ฐ๐ฎ๐๐ถ๐ผ๐ป๐ ๐ฎ๐ป๐ฑ ๐จ๐๐ฒ ๐๐ฎ๐๐ฒ๐
Refrigerated vans and transport units serve various industries, each with specific applications:
1. Food and Beverage: These vehicles are essential for transporting fresh produce, dairy products, and frozen goods, ensuring that they meet safety standards and remain unspoiled.
2. Pharmaceuticals: Refrigerated transport is critical for delivering vaccines, biologics, and other temperature-sensitive medications that require strict temperature control during transit.
3. Floral Industry: Florists use refrigerated vans to deliver fresh flowers and plants, maintaining their quality and extending their shelf life.
4. Catering Services: Catering companies rely on refrigerated transport to deliver prepared meals and ingredients, ensuring they remain fresh until served.
5. E-commerce: Online grocery and meal delivery services utilize refrigerated vans to transport perishable items directly to consumers, enhancing customer satisfaction.
6. Chemical Industry: Certain chemicals require temperature regulation during transport to ensure safety and efficacy.
7. Veterinary Supplies: Refrigerated transport is used for delivering temperature-sensitive veterinary medications and biological samples.
๐ฃ๐ฟ๐ผ๐ฑ๐๐ฐ๐ ๐ฉ๐ฎ๐ฟ๐ถ๐ฎ๐ป๐๐ ๐ฎ๐ป๐ฑ ๐ฆ๐๐ฏ๐ฐ๐ฎ๐๐ฒ๐ด๐ผ๐ฟ๐ถ๐ฒ๐
Refrigerated vans and transport units come in various models to cater to diverse customer needs.
Lightweight Refrigerated Vans: These vans are perfect for urban deliveries, offering excellent maneuverability while ensuring temperature control for perishable goods.
Medium-Duty Refrigerated Trucks: Suitable for transporting larger quantities, these trucks provide enhanced refrigeration capabilities and are ideal for regional distribution.
Heavy-Duty Refrigerated Trailers: Designed for long-haul transport, these trailers offer substantial storage capacity and advanced insulation for maintaining low temperatures over extended distances.

๐๐ผ๐บ๐ฝ๐น๐ถ๐ฎ๐ป๐ฐ๐ฒ ๐ฎ๐ป๐ฑ ๐๐ฒ๐ฟ๐๐ถ๐ณ๐ถ๐ฐ๐ฎ๐๐ถ๐ผ๐ป๐
Refrigerated vans and transport units must adhere to various compliance standards to ensure they meet industry requirements. Key quality standards include ISO 9001, which focuses on maintaining quality management systems. Additionally, HACCP (Hazard Analysis and Critical Control Points) is essential for food safety, ensuring that products are handled and transported safely.
The CE mark indicates that the vehicles meet European safety, health, and environmental protection requirements. This certification is critical for businesses operating in or exporting to European markets.
Safety and testing requirements are paramount, with many manufacturers conducting rigorous testing to ensure that their units can maintain the necessary temperature ranges under various conditions. Compliance with local regulations also varies, and businesses should be aware of specific requirements in their operational regions.
